Look for the Apps & Data screen and tap Move Data from Android. On your Android device, open the Move to iOS app. On your iPhone, tap Continue when you see the Move from Android screen and wait for a code to appear. Enter the code on your Android. Your iPhone will create a temporary wi-fi network.To transfer data from one Motorola phone to another using Google Drive, you can follow these steps: 1. Feb 7, 2016 · Mail. Once you change your Apple ID, you will have a new iCloud email address. So that you don’t miss any mail which is sent to your old address, you can arrange to have it forwarded to your new address (or any other address), you can set this up at iCloud.com > mail > preferences > general. Jan 9, 2024 · 4. Insert the SIM card into the new phone. If the new phone also has a SIM tray, open it now. If there's a battery cover, remove the cover and locate the SIM slot. The SIM has a small notch at one corner that acts as a guide—this means it will only fit into the tray or slot one way, making it simple to insert properly. Step 3. … artist john singer sargent Close the page/app and ignore it. If you restore a backup, it won't have a virus because the device you backed up never had one to begin with. Besides, even if that were the case, applications are not part of the backup. They are re-downloaded from the App Store as part of the restore process.
